legendary italian designer Valentino Garavani passed away at the age of 93, marking the end of a special era in fashion.
as the founder of Maison ValentinoGaravani built a fashion house synonymous with precision, romance and timeless charm. His meticulous attention to haute couture, combined with his unmistakable sense of sophistication, has established Valentino as a global symbol of elegance. Central to his legacy was Valentino Red. The red has become one of the most recognizable colors in fashion history and a defining element of the brand’s visual language.

Throughout her career, Garavani has dressed generations of women for life’s most iconic moments, from red carpets to royal events. His designs balance structure and softness, discipline and beauty, tradition and timeless appeal. In doing so, he reshaped modern notions of femininity and luxury, leaving an indelible mark on both couture and ready-to-wear.

Even when the runway lights dim, Valentino Garavani’s vision lives on through the brand he founded and the countless designers inspired by his unwavering commitment to craftsmanship and elegance.
